GeoForschungsZentrum Potsdam SIMS
Laboratory, GeoForschungsZentrum Potsdam operates a fully equipped Secondary
Ion Mass Spectrometer (SIMS) laboratory. Our facility is based around a Cameca
ims 6f magnetic sector ion microprobe; this highly automated tool provides both
isotopic and trace element information at the micron-scale.

Microelectronics
Devices Laboratory,
Department of Materials Science and Engineering, University of Maryland, specializes in failures analysis and related
methodology for integrated circuits and packages. It has the capability to meet
these challenges and successfully perform the failure analysis of the
integrated circuit (IC) packages with the state-of-the-art analytical
techniques. Both destructive and nondestructive failure analysis of IC packages
can be performed.
